下载本文档
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
1、PEXEVIEW机房设备与环境集中监控管理系统软件需求说明书一、基本情况说明1、编写目的 本说明书的目的是为了向软件开发者或公司说明软件需求,介绍机房环境监测项目和相关软件软件特性。目前我们自己也基于JAVA语言做了一些开发,但距离我们的实际目的还不够完善,所以想请对相关领域有经验的开发公司或个人来完成。2、软件说明a软件名称:PEXEVIEW;bPEXEVIEW软件的主要功能数据采集和管理显示,并根据采集的数据进行判断分析后上报提示或告警。目前系统主要应用到机房设备与环境集中监控管理,管理内容包括机房环境有:温湿度、空调、烟感、漏水、红外、门磁等;机房设备
2、有:UPS、智能空调、智能电源、交换机和路由器、电量采集设备、智能开关等;软件还要有视频管理功能:能根据视频设备厂家提供的开发包管理视频设备的存储、查看、定时录象等功能。c软件框架说明:1)软件的最终目标不只是机房设备与环境集中监控管理,但目前的需求只是这方面的业务。但在软件设计时应考虑到以后其他功能的兼容性,要把软件设计成一个大的框架,目前机房设备与环境集中监控管理只是其中的一个模块,如果以后有别的需求和新的功能模块也可以方便的接入到这个框架中。2)软件构成说明:根据机房设备与环境集中监控需求,整体软件系统分为三部分:采集和简单分析、数据库、分析和管理。具体如下图:DLL文件的设备驱动软件1
3、(功能为采集数据和简单分析)数据库软件2(功能为:数据管理,采用WEB方式浏览。)采集设备软件1的功能主要是通过读取数据库中的设置信息,根据配置信息调用相应设备的DLL文件驱动采集数据。把采集回来的数据根据设置信息简单分析,做出告警判断或发控制命令,还要根据设置的保存周期按时的把数据保存到数据库以及响应软件2的数据传送请求和响应。与采集设备间的通信协议要兼容普通的串口通信协议外还要兼容各种网络协议(TCP、IP、SNMP、IPMI、UDP等)。软件2的主要功能是管理系统的设置并可以保存到数据库,向软件1请求实时数据和告警显示和判断并做出提示(短信、邮件、电话等报警),把确认后的告警保存到数据库
4、,还可以从数据库读出历史数据生成报表或曲线和方便查询。软件2要做成B/S模式,用户可以在远端以IE方式浏览和管理。数据库的主要功能是保存数据和系统设置信息,允许软件1和软件2读取和保存数据。3、参考资料参考我公司对软件的分析文件:软件分析.doc。二、项目概述1、 产品描述PEXEVIEW软件的主要功能是机房设备与环境集中监控管理,最终目标要把软件设计成一个大的框架,目前机房设备与环境集中监控管理只是其中的一个模块,如果以后有别的需求和新的功能模块也可以方便的接入到这个框架中。如下图:软件整体框架机房环境和设备监控视频监控信息管理(以后可能加入)等等各个模块独立工作,但机房环境监控和视频监控要
5、可以互相调用和融合,就是在环境监控的窗体内可以显示视频,视频监控中也可以显示环境数据。所有模块的用户、用户权限及数据库存储等都由软件整体框架来管理。2、产品功能软件的主要功能数据采集和管理显示,并根据采集的数据进行判断分析后上报提示或告警。目前系统主要应用到机房设备与环境集中监控管理,管理内容包括机房环境有:温湿度、空调、烟感、漏水、红外、门磁等;机房设备有:UPS、智能空调、智能电源、交换机和路由器、电量采集设备、智能开关等;软件还要有视频管理功能:能根据视频设备厂家提供的开发包管理视频设备的存储、查看、定时录象等功能。机房监控系统应用模块应有历史数据保存、报表生成、数据曲线生成、用户管理、
6、智能设备管理、监控内容管理和设置、组态界面管理等,具体根据实际情况和参考相关软件再详细决定。视频管理模块主要是调用视频厂家现有的管理模块,我们的软件要把视频软件当成一个模块嵌入到我们大的框架里面,用户和权限统一管理。某些时候是把环境和设备监控与视频监控分开来管理的,要根据用户权限和系统功能设置来实现。在环境和设备监控模块中当查看某个站点的情况是也要根据组态设置有本站点的视频显示。3、用户特点出本软件的最终用户为机房管理人员或他们的各级领导,用户的计算机技术水平和专业水平高低不一,所以我们在设计软件是应考虑到设置和监控尽量简单化,做到易懂易操作。4、其他描述对于系统中涉及的一些硬件、接口、开发语
7、言、通信协议等方面做一些补充描述,这些包括:a硬件产品:主要有智能温湿度、智能空调遥控器、智能集中监控模块(带透明串口),智能开关量采集模块、智能模拟量采集模块、串口服务器、机房智能设备(智能空调、智能UPS、交换机等一些通过串口或网络IP通信的智能设备)。一般与硬件设备的通信方式有tcp/udp/snmp/串口等;b与其他应用间的接口:以环境和机房设备监控为基础,软件要设计成一个兼容性比较好的框架,能很好的接入不同的功能模块,目前需要兼容的有视频监控功能。和硬件设备间的接口可以编写驱动程序来进行数据交换,目前比较流行的是把硬件设备的驱动写成一个DLL文件,通过调用DLL文件来和设备通信;c所需的高级语言:目前我们自己做了一些是用JAVA语言开发,因为设想的管理方式是可以远端以WEB方式管理,JAVA语言开发可能比较好;d通信协议:这里只说硬件通信协议,包括串口通信协议:ASCII、LC-02、MODBUS-RTU等;网络通信协议:TCP、IP、SNMP、IPMI、UDP等,网络协议不只是计算机之间的通信协议,也用到智能硬件设备的通信。e安全和保密方面:用户的登录退出,要有安全认证机制,如IP过滤;可以设置用户的访问权限,如允许只能看到某些设备或站点;所有经过外网的数据Socket或http采用SSL加密连接进行通讯。5、关于
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2024年济宁职业技术学院高职单招职业适应性测试历年参考题库含答案解析
- 2024年河南工业职业技术学院高职单招语文历年参考题库含答案解析
- 2024年沧州职业技术学院高职单招职业技能测验历年参考题库(频考版)含答案解析
- 2024年江西经济管理职业学院高职单招语文历年参考题库含答案解析
- 2024年江苏航运职业技术学院高职单招语文历年参考题库含答案解析
- 2024年武汉光谷职业学院高职单招语文历年参考题库含答案解析
- 2024年曲阜远东职业技术学院高职单招语文历年参考题库含答案解析
- 2024年新疆生产建设兵团兴新职业技术学院高职单招职业技能测验历年参考题库(频考版)含答案解析
- 2024年徐州幼儿师范高等专科学校高职单招语文历年参考题库含答案解析
- 2024年广州康大职业技术学院高职单招语文历年参考题库含答案解析
- 2025年门诊部工作计划
- 2025福建中闽海上风电限公司招聘14人高频重点提升(共500题)附带答案详解
- 智能网联汽车技术应用专业国家技能人才培养工学一体化课程标准
- 政治-北京市朝阳区2024-2025学年高三第一学期期末质量检测考试试题和答案
- 汉字文化解密学习通超星期末考试答案章节答案2024年
- 安徽省合肥市2023-2024学年七年级上学期期末数学试题(含答案)3
- 10以内口算题每页50道
- 《美洲(第1课时)》示范课教学设计【湘教版七年级地理下册】
- 《供电局实习证明 》
- 煤田灭火规范(试行)
- 高三寒假PPT学习教案
评论
0/150
提交评论